Caterpillar 986K Block Handler Arrangement

The Caterpillar 986K Block Handler Arrangement is a wheel loader with an operating weight of 116,688 lb (52,928.79 kg), and a 373 hp engine.

01 Engine Specification

Net Power 373hp 278.2kw
Displacement 927cu in 15.2L
Torque Rise 16%
Bore 5.4in 137.2mm
Stroke 6.8in 171.5mm
Emissions U.S. EPA Tier 4 Final/EU StageIV, or China Nonroad Stage III and Brazil MAR-1 and equivalent to U.S.Tier 3 and EU Stage IIIA
Engine Model Cat C15 ACERT
Gross Power - Iso 14396 449hp 334.9kw
Peak Torque - 1,200 Rpm - Sae J1995 1778lb ft 2410.7Nm
Peak Power Speed - 1,600 Rpm - Sae J1995 (Din) 462hp 344.6kw
Peak Power Speed - 1,600 Rpm - Iso 14396 449hp 334.9kw
Peak Power Speed - 1,600 Rpm - Iso 14396 (Din) 455hp 339.3kw
Rated Speed - 2,000 Rpm - Eec 80/1269 373hp 278.2kw
Rated Speed - 2,000 Rpm - Eec 80/1269 (Din) 378hp 281.9kw
Rated Speed - 2,000 Rpm - Iso 9249 373hp 278.2kw
Rated Speed - 2,000 Rpm - Iso 9249 (Din) 378hp 281.9kw
Rated Speed - 2,000 Rpm - Sae J1349 373hp 278.2kw
Rated Speed - 2,000 Rpm - Sae J1349 (Din) 378hp 281.9kw
Peak Power Speed - 1,600 Rpm - Sae J1995 456hp 340.1kw

11 Air Conditioning System Specification

Air Conditioning The air conditioning system on this machine contains the fluorinated greenhouse gas refrigerant R134a (Global Warming Potential = 1430). The system contains 1.8 kg of refrigerant which has a CO2 equivalent of 2.574 metric tonnes.
